在Java中,时间相减以得到天数可以通过以下几个步骤实现: 获取两个Java日期对象: 首先,你需要有两个java.util.Date对象或者java.time.LocalDate(Java 8及以上推荐使用)对象,分别代表你想要计算的两个时间点。 将两个日期转换为毫秒值(可选,对于Date对象): 如果你使用的是java.util.Date对象,它们已经是以毫秒为单...
然后,我们通过调用getTimeInMillis()方法获取两个日期的毫秒数差值,并将其转换为天数差。 总结 使用Java计算时间相减得到天数可以通过LocalDate类或Calendar类来实现。在Java 8及以上版本中,推荐使用LocalDate类来进行日期计算,因为它提供了更简洁和易用的API。而在Java 8之前的版本中,我们可以使用Calendar类来实现相同...
我们首先计算两个日期对象的时间差,然后将时间差转换为天数。 示例 下面我们通过一个完整的示例来演示如何使用上述方法计算字符串时间相减得到天数: importjava.util.Date;publicclassMain{publicstaticvoidmain(String[]args){StringdateString1="2022-01-01";StringdateString2="2022-01-10";Datedate1=DateUtils.strin...
如下代码演示当天时间减去一个时间参数获得两者之间相差的天数 //获得Date类型的参数 Date startTime = entity.getCrateTime(); Date endTime =newDate(System.currentTimeMillis());//获取当前时间 longs = endTime.getTime()-startTime.getTime();//endeTime和startTime是两个要计算的时间 TimeUnit time = T...
在日常开发中,我们常常需要计算两个日期之间的天数差。在Java8中,我们可以使用java.time包提供的新日期时间API来轻松实现这个功能。本文将介绍如何使用Java8来计算时间相减得到天数,并且将详细展示如何实现这个功能。 1. Java8新日期时间API Java8引入了新的日期时间API,将原本混乱的java.util.Date和java.util.Calenda...
java 时间相减得到小时 java两个时间相减得到天数 如下代码演示当天时间减去一个时间参数获得两者之间相差的天数 //获得Date类型的参数 Date startTime = entity.getCrateTime(); Date endTime = new Date(System.currentTimeMillis()); //获取当前时间
步骤3:返回相差的天数 在这一步中,我们需要将计算得到的天数差返回。以下是代码示例: returndiffInDays; 1. 在上述代码中,我们简单地返回之前计算得到的天数差。 完整代码示例 下面是整个方法的完整代码示例: importjava.text.SimpleDateFormat;importjava.util.Date;importjava.util.concurrent.TimeUnit;publicclassDa...
51CTO博客已为您找到关于java8时间相减得到天数的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java8时间相减得到天数问答内容。更多java8时间相减得到天数相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
51CTO博客已为您找到关于java时间相减得到天数的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java时间相减得到天数问答内容。更多java时间相减得到天数相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
java 两个时间相差月数 java两个时间相减得到天数,importjava.text.ParseException;importjava.text.SimpleDateFormat;importjava.util.Date;/***byZZD*2019年5月22日*2019*/publicclassToDate{publicstaticvoidmain(String[]args){Stringbe